XU Gold Nuggets drop to 19th, Rush still 25th in NAIA polls

NEW ORLEANS — The Xavier University of Louisiana women's basketball team dropped two places to 19th in the NAIA Division I coaches poll. The XU men are 25th for the second consecutive week.

The polls, the eighth of the season, were announced late Monday afternoon, just before Xavier's doubleheader at SUNO.

The Gold Nuggets are in the top 25 for the 26th consecutive time. The Gold Rush appear in the top 25 for the 19th time in 20 polls.

Xavier, a 62-59 loser at William Carey in its only game of the past week, fell two spots for the second consecutive week. The Gold Rush, a 63-47 winner against William Carey and a 75-69 winner against New Orleans this past week, share 25th place with The Master's, which fell from 13th.

Oklahoma City's women and the men of Robert Morris (Chicago) are the top-ranked teams.

The only other ranked GCAC school is Tougaloo, which is 19th in the men's poll and climbed two places.

Xavier is one of nine schools with women's and men's teams in the top 25. The other schools are Azusa Pacific, Georgetown (Ky.), Lee (Tenn.), Lindsey Wilson, MidAmerica Nazarene, Shorter, Westmont and Southern Nazarene.

Xavier swept SUNO — the Nuggets won 67-55, the Rush won 73-62 — and will play a GCAC doubleheader at Talladega starting at 5 p.m. Saturday. Both Xavier teams will play Tougaloo next Monday in their final competition at The Barn, XU's 75-year-old gymnasium. A 4,500-seat facility, which is still under construction, will become the home of XU basketball and women's volleyball next season.
